How much do remote google ads j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ote google ads in the United States is $27.67,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.63 and $33.17 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ote Google Ads?

A Remote Google Ads job involves managing and optimizing Google Ads campaigns for businesses from a remote location. Responsibilities typically include keyword research, ad creation, bid management, performance analysis, and reporting. Professionals in this role work with clients or companies to improve ad performance, increase conversions, and maximize return on ad spend. Strong analytical skills, knowledge of Google Ads tools, and digital marketing expertise are key for success in this position.

What does a typical workday look like for someone in a remote Google Ads role?

A typical day for a Remote Google Ads specialist involves monitoring and optimizing live campaigns, conducting keyword research, analyzing performance data, and preparing regular reports to update clients or team members. Communication is key, so you’ll likely spend time on video calls or in chats coordinating with account managers, designers, or clients to adjust strategy or creative assets as needed. The role often requires juggling multiple campaigns or accounts, making time management and prioritization crucial. You’ll also stay up to date on Google’s ever-changing advertising policies and best practices to ensure compliance and maximize campaign effectiveness.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the remote Google Ads position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Remote Google Ads specialist, you need expertise in pay-per-click (PPC) campaign management, digital marketing analytics, and a strong understanding of Google Ads platforms, often supported by a relevant degree or certification such as Google Ads Certification. Familiarity with tools like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ager, and reporting dashboards is also essential. Strong communication, problem-solving, and time-management skills enable effective client collaboration and remote work efficiency. These abilities are essential for creating high-performing ad campaigns, translating client goals into actionable strategies, and delivering measurable results in a dynamic, remote environment.

Your Role
We're looking for a hands-on Paid Search Specialist who thrives on building and optimizing Google Ads campaigns that generate high-quality B2B leads across international markets.
You'll play a key role in scaling our global candidate acquisition engine by owning high-intent Google Search campaigns while collaborating closely with our Creative and Growth teams to continuously improve performance.
If you're passionate about Google Ads, performance marketing, experimentation, and data-driven optimization, we'd love to hear from you.
At The Global Talent Co., we connect the world's best marketers with some of the most innovative companies across Europe and North America. In this internal role, you'll help us attract exceptional marketing talent through highly optimized acquisition campaigns.
To be successful in this role, you'll have proven hands-on experience running Google Ads (Paid Search) campaigns for B2B businesses across multiple international markets.
Responsibilities
  • Plan, manage, and optimize Google Ads (Paid Search) campaigns while supporting paid media initiatives across Meta and LinkedIn.
  • Own keyword strategy, bidding strategies, match types, and search intent optimization to drive high-quality candidate acquisition.
  • Test and experiment with emerging advertising platforms such as Reddit, X (Twitter), and TikTok.
  • Own the complete lifecycle of paid campaigns, including targeting, creative briefing, testing, optimization, reporting, and ongoing improvements.
  • Partner closely with the Creative and Content teams to develop and continuously improve high-performing ad creatives.
  • Monitor and optimize campaign performance using KPIs such as CPL, CPA, ROAS, and conversion rates.
  • Analyze campaign performance and transform data into actionable recommendations that improve acquisition efficiency.
  • Stay up to date on platform updates, algorithm changes, advertising trends, and industry best practices.
  • Continuously A/B test headlines, creatives, landing pages, audiences, and calls-to-action to maximize conversion rates.
  • Build and maintain performance dashboards while communicating campaign insights and recommendations to leadership.
Requirements
  • 3-6 years of hands-on experience managing Google Ads (Paid Search) campaigns.
  • Proven experience running B2B paid media campaigns with a strong focus on lead generation and performance marketing.
  • Experience managing and optimizing campaigns across multiple international markets, regions, or global audiences. Candidates whose experience has been limited to a single local market are less likely to be a fit for this role.
  • Strong understanding of keyword research, search intent, match types, bidding strategies, and conversion optimization.
  • Proven success improving campaign performance while reducing CPL, CPA, and acquisition costs.
  • Experience managing Google Ads campaigns end-to-end, from campaign setup through optimization and reporting.
  • Experience with Meta Ads and/or LinkedIn Ads.
  • Strong analytical mindset with experience using Google Analytics, Looker Studio, Mixpanel, or similar reporting tools.
  • Comfortable managing and scaling paid advertising budgets across multiple channels.
  • Experience collaborating with Creative teams to develop high-converting advertising assets.
  • Familiarity with emerging advertising platforms such as Reddit Ads, X Ads (Twitter), or TikTok Ads.
  • Highly autonomous, organized, and comfortable working in a remote-first environment.
